After the major keyboard factories launched their own innovative new mechanical keyboard switches
There are varies kinds of mechanical keyboard switches on the market
In addition to the fact that the Cherry switches remain in the strongest market position
We found that many gamers prefer some of the newer switches
After our survey and investigation
BOX switches and Prism switches are the preferred among them
So why are these switches preferred by gamers?
Let's do some comparisons.
The BOX switches everyone refers to are Kaihua BOX switches
We picked BOX white switches for comparison
For optical switches, we picked the 3rd generation Bloody LK Libra optical switches
And the Prism optical switches from Flaretech
We chose the models which feel similar to Cherry green switches.
Cherry green is used here as reference.
We are using 4 switches in this comparison.
BOX switches have brand-new structure designs
And has IP56 water-proofing and dust-proofing
The actuation point is formed by cross point contacts
Box separate the inner part into upper region, middle region and lower region
The upper region is the sound chamber
The sound is controlled by a torsion spring
The middle region is the switch stem
The lower region is the trigger recognition area
The default installation includes a dust-proof cover
And the trajectory and keystroke of the switches
Are controlled by the column and the green push rod
The optical switches basically have the same structure as the Cherry switches
However the spring plate and the contact point are both removed
And replaced by the through-hole column
The light sensor component in the PCB sends the signal when activated
We are now done with the basics
Let's have a look at the appearances and parameters
Cherry green switches and RGB green switches
Everyone is already familiar with them
So we will skip their introduction
Cherry green switch actuation is at 2.2mm
The total key travel is 4 mm
The peak force occurs at 1.8 mm
The pressure is 60 g
Life expectancy is 50 million keystrokes
BOX switches, like the name
Have a box shape.
The size is a bit bigger than the cherry switches
With a larger stem
And surrounded by dust-proof sides
Has an aggressive but calm look
BOX white's actuation point is 1.8mm
Total key travel is 3.6mm
The peak force occurs at 1.8mm
The pressure is 55g
The life expectancy is 80 million keystrokes
The appearance of Prism switches is basically the same as the cherry
Slim light conducting strips are on the right upper corner of the stem
Actuation point is 1.8, and total key travel is 4 mm
The Prism orange switches
Have an actuation point of 1.5mm
The pressure is 50g
And the life expectancy is 100 million keypresses
The libra switches have a quite exaggerated appearance
It's wide
And has a thick stem
Every switch has a stabilizing bar
Wide light stripes are on the top of the switches
The switch actuation point is 1.5mm
And the total key travel is 3.5mm
The tactile peak has a pressure of 50g
And the life expectancy is 100 million keystrokes
With respect to the appearances and designs
The BOX switches are the most innovative
The design to separate the switch housing is quite innovative
While being innovative in every area
It's still a normal size
So when adopted, there is no need to redesign the keyboard
Compared to it, the Libra switches have some innovative points
But it changed too much of the appearance and size
So it can't be used as a replacement when necessary
Which is limited
With respect to the parameters
All three of them have better click sense than the cherry
And longer life expectancy
The no-metal-contact structure of the optical stitches
Makes it has much longer life expectancy than Cherry Switches
But is less advantageous than the box switches which have metal contacts
The design of Cherry green has a rather long tactile length and actuation point
Which makes it not suitable for fast and continuous tapping
The other three switches
All make the tactile length shorter and the point a bit higher
Especially the BOX switches, the use of torsion spring
And the special design of the tactile point
Make the tactile length really short and the position higher
Continuous tapping is more efficient on BOX switches and produce beautiful sound
And has the highest efficiency
We are now done with the appearance and parameters
Now let's compare the stability, where the Cherry switches have advantage over
Which many of you are aware
That the cherry has small gaps between the switch shell and the stem
When compared to other switches
The stability has always be the Cherry switches' advantage
And the BOX switches are said to be the only switches that are more stable than Cherry.
There are no rumors around the optical switches in this area currently
So let's compare them now
After the installation of the key cap
Without pressing down
We tried to apply a slight pressure around the edge of the keycap
The shaking of the cherry is relatively small
The BOX switches have smaller gaps and larger stems
As well as the handles around the stem
So the amount of movement is less than the cherry
The amount of movement of the optical switches is larger
The Libra optical switches
Even though every switch has installed the balancing bar
The amount of shaking is still huge
Which is the most among all
Following is the stability comparison when pressing down
Due to the large tactile length of the cherry
There is some degree of shaking
And some degree of shaking when pressing down from the edge
The box switches stay very stable when testing
And stays stable when pressing from the edge
The optical switches are quite stable when pressing down
However there are some shaking when pressing from the edge
The Libra optical switches have obvious movement both pressing from the center and the edge
And there is some stickiness felt when pressing from the edge
To summarize the stability
The BOX switches have claimed the name
That they are more stable than the Cherry in every area
And the two Prism switches have no advantages over the Cherry
The stability of switches is very important when a applied to the larger keys
The stability of box switches give the box a lot of advantages when used on larger keys
Outstanding performance and feel can be seen from all keyboards that use BOX switches
At last, let's compare the tapping behaviors
The Cherry green is called the Spring of mechanical keyboards
It has beautiful sound
It's clicky
has a sharp bump
And is smooth
However its keystroke is quite long
With large tactile length
It performs well with small amount of tapping
However comes up a bit short with continuous tapping
The BOX switches apply the torsion spring to control the sound
Which is plucked like a string
and is beautiful and smooth
It is quite linear
And has an average tactile sense
However the tactile length is small and the position is a bit high
The tactile sense has no limitation on continuous tapping
The behaviors of continuous tapping are superior
In addition, Kaihua once mentioned a concept of CR scores
In the promotion materials of the box switches
With respect to the behavior adjustments
The box switches are aiming for a CR score of 25%-35%
If you are interested, you can take a look at the concepts and principles of CR scores
The Prism switches have similar tactile sense and sound to BOX switches
But the sound is more subtle
The tactile length is longer
It is very smooth
And has an average click
The length of the tactile point is also average
The position is a bit forward than Cherry
And perform better than Cherry in continuous tapping
But we can still feel a bit of resistance here
The Libra switches' tactile feeling
Is produced by the contact between the plastic shell and the switch center
The sound is produced by a special hit hammer
The sound is related to the keystroke speed
The faster the keystroke the bigger the sound
The slower the keystroke the lighter the sound
With respect to the linearity
The Libra switches is just so-so
The friction can be felt from the rattling and the edge contact
The click and tactile length are both average
The tactile position is basically the same as the prism switches
However because of the big gaps and instability
The click is greatly reduced during continuous tapping
There is little friction when tapping and is very smooth.
With all the comparisons finished
Based on the comparison results
We can see the reason why people like the BOX switches and the optical switches
The BOX switches are outstanding in stability and performance
Have interesting designs
And live longer than the Cherry switches
Even though the two optical switches have some instabiliy
And worse performance
But they are strong in linearity and continuous tapping respectively
Using optical sensors makes their life expectancy longer
And due to the fact that light travels faster
The reaction speed is also faster
Nevertheless, the market favorite Cherry Green switches
Except the fact the tactile length is too long for continuous tapping and short life expectancy
It has rather moderate and stable performance in other areas
Based on the comparisons
BOX switches are quite prominent
And outstanding in every area
The optical switches, even though they have some advantages in life expectancy
The use of infrared radiation
Increases the energy cost
Therefore a bigger current is needed
So from the perspective of energy saving
Is the life expectancy advantage of the optical switches still attractive?
